Hebrew-English Dictionary
Strongs: H5439
Hebrew: סָבִיב
Transliteration: çâbîyb
Pronunciation: saw-beeb'
Part of Speech: Substitution
Bible Usage: ({place} round) {about} {circuit} {compass} on every side.
Definition:
(as noun) a {circle} {neighbor } or environs; but chiefly (as {adverb} with or without preposition) around
1. places round about, circuit, round about adv
2. in a circuit, a circuit, round about prep
3. in the circuit, from every side
